» elektronik » Arduino Gør-det-selv-lodtrækning på Arduino

DIY Arduino Drawbot

DIY Arduino Drawbot

Den næste fredag ​​aften ville forfatteren samle noget interessant. Huskende at han så projekter med at tegne robotter og have en kontinuerlig rotationsservo, blev det besluttet at samle en sådan robot. En kontinuerlig rotationsservo kan fremstilles af almindelig.

materialer:
- DC Boarduino (dette er en klon Arduino)
- Servo med kontinuerlig rotation af 2 stk
- Servohjul 2 stk
- brødbræt
- 9V batterikonnektor med 2,1 mm stik og switch
- tilslutning af ledninger

Det er ikke nødvendigt at bruge Boarduino i dette projekt, noget Arduino-bord er nok. Forfatteren valgte dette bræt på grund af dets størrelse. Du har også brug for et vist antal markører, du kan købe et sæt forskellige farver til denne robot.
Derudover har du brug for et 9V batteri og basen til kroppen af ​​tegnerobotten.


Der er ikke noget kompliceret i samlingen af ​​roboten. For det første fastgør forfatteren hjulene med to servoer med klæbebånd og målte afstanden mellem hjulene. Det er nødvendigt, at basens bredde er lidt mindre end afstanden mellem hjulene. Forfatteren bruger bølgeplast, da det er ret let og holdbart, og det er ikke svært at arbejde med det. Dens brug er naturligvis ikke vigtig, du kan endda bruge pap eller plast fra kasser til diske.


Servo drev var forbundet til basen med gummibånd. Ved placering af batteri og brødbræt opstod der vanskeligheder, da det var nødvendigt at opretholde en balance. Forfatteren ønskede at gøre mere plads på den side, som markøren blev placeret med, men ønskede ikke at gøre en fordel på den modsatte side. Ved hjælp af gummibånd er det ganske enkelt at justere placeringen af ​​komponenterne og bestemme den optimale.

Under hele projektet bruges ledninger med BLS-stifter til at forbinde til brødbrættet, servo-drev er også forbundet med dem.

Da forfatteren var færdig med alt arbejdet med at samle roboten, ville han straks kontrollere dets ydeevne. Det tog lidt tid at søge efter koden. Efter at have snublet over en artikel om at kontrollere Parallax kontinuerlig rotationsservo med Arduino, indså han, at han var på rette vej. Koden blev forenklet så meget som muligt, i øjeblikket kan Drawbot bare gå i cirkler.Naturligvis er dette primitivt, men det er også en god start og grundlaget for udvikling og modernisering. Koden kan downloades under artiklen.

Nu har forfatteren modtaget en robot, der rejser i en cirkel. Fortsætter arbejdet tog forfatteren resterne af bølgeplast og lavede et hul i det ved hjælp af en kniv. Hullet blev skåret med en diameter, der var lidt mindre end krævet, takket være det reducerede hul blev markøren i det perfekt fastgjort. Hvis du bruger pap, er denne effekt ikke, og markøren holder sig ikke godt eller falder ud.

Efter installation af markøren er det tid til at teste roboten. Ved at sætte det på midten af ​​24x18 arket og tænde det, så forfatteren endelig Drawbot i aktion. Han begyndte at dreje tegne cirkler. Vi kan sige, at forfatteren formåede at skabe en robot, der skaber et slags kunstværk.


Billedet kom lidt akavet ud på grund af det ark, der lå på gulvet, og det var ikke helt jævnt, og sandsynligvis roterede servos ikke synkront. Det viste sig, at den ene cirkel kunne være lavere, den anden højere og den næste stadig lidt højere eller lavere. Sandsynligvis, på en ideel placering, ville alle cirkler være på linje i en linje. Det ser smukkere ud.

Forfatteren troede, at den anden markør kunne gøre situationen lysere, og roboten vil lave mere interessante billeder. Resultatet var godt, cirkler begyndte at krydse hinanden. Det vil være mere interessant at se, hvordan Drawbot opfører sig på et stort ark papir.

Ved at frigive robotten på en papiroverflade kan forfatteren få en cirkel eller en flok cirkler. Men når du har en færdiglavet robot, kan du allerede overveje at forbedre den ved at ændre koden.


drawbot.rar [235 b] (downloads: 191)
7
5
7

Tilføj en kommentar

    • smilesmilxaxaokdontknowyahoonea
      bossscratchnarrejaja-jaaggressivhemmelighed
      undskylddansdance2dance3benådninghjælpdrikkevarer
      stop-vennergodgoodgoodfløjtedånetunge
      røgklappecrayerklærerspottendedon-t_mentiondownloade
      hedeirefullaugh1mdamødemoskingnegativ
      not_ipopcornstraffelæseskræmmeforskrækkelsersøg
      hånethank_youdetteto_clueumnikakutenig
      dårligbeeeblack_eyeblum3blushpralekedsomhed
      censureretpleasantrysecret2truesejryusun_bespectacled
      SHOKRespektlolprevedvelkommenkrutoyya_za
      ya_dobryihjælperenne_huliganne_othodiFludforbudtæt

Vi råder dig til at læse:

Giv den til smartphonen ...